Familiarity with legal terminology can empower you during the claims process. Below are explanations of key terms commonly encountered in drunk driving accident cases in Marysville.
Liability refers to the legal responsibility one party has for the damages caused in an accident. In drunk driving cases, establishing liability is essential to securing compensation for injury or loss.
A settlement is an agreement reached between parties to resolve a legal claim without going to trial. Settlements often provide quicker resolutions and can include monetary compensation.
Damages are the monetary compensation sought for losses suffered due to an accident, including medical costs, lost income, and pain and suffering.
Negligence is the failure to exercise reasonable care, which in drunk driving cases, involves operating a vehicle while impaired, leading to harm.

Yes, an arrest does not automatically resolve your legal claim. You have the right to pursue compensation for damages through a civil lawsuit or settlement. The criminal case and your personal injury claim are separate matters. Working with a legal team can help you navigate both processes to ensure your rights are protected and your losses addressed.
In California, the statute of limitations for personal injury claims related to auto accidents is generally two years from the date of the accident. It is important to act promptly to preserve evidence and meet filing deadlines. Consulting with an attorney early ensures you understand the timeline and necessary steps to protect your claim.
You may be eligible to recover economic damages such as medical expenses, rehabilitation costs, lost wages, and property damage. Additionally, non-economic damages like pain and suffering and emotional distress may be compensated. The specific damages depend on the circumstances of your case and the extent of your injuries.

Most personal injury attorneys operate on a contingency fee basis, meaning you pay no upfront fees and the lawyer receives a percentage of any settlement or award. This arrangement allows you to access legal representation without immediate financial burden. Discuss fee details with your attorney during the initial consultation.
California follows a comparative negligence system, which means your compensation may be reduced by the percentage of fault attributed to you. Even if you share some responsibility, you can still recover damages. A legal professional can help assess fault and work to maximize your compensation.

If the at-fault driver lacks insurance, you may still pursue compensation through your own uninsured motorist coverage or other potential sources. Legal assistance is important to explore all available options and advocate for your rights in these challenging situations.
